Tamu weather in March

In March, Tamu sees average daytime highs of 30°C and overnight lows near 15°C, with 28 mm of rain across 5 wet days and about 11.8 hours of daylight. It is the 3rd-warmest and 9th-wettest month of the year here.

Highs climb over the month, from about 28°C in the first days to 31°C by the end.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 70% of the time in March, and the air most often feels dry.

Daylight stretches from about 11 h 30 min at the start of March to 12 h 12 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, March is Tamu's 3rd-clearest and 1st-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Tamu's year-round climate.

Temperature in March

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Highs climb over the month, from about 28°C in the first days to 31°C by the end.

A typical March day in Tamu reaches about 30°C in the afternoon and slips back to 15°C overnight — a 15°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 26°C and 33°C. Set against its neighbours, March runs about 4°C warmer than February and about 2°C cooler than April.

Air quality in Tamu in March

GoodModeratePoorUnhealthyVery unhealthy

Average fine-particle pollution (PM2.5) through the year — so you can see where March falls, not just the annual average.

Air quality in Tamu is worst in March — around 119 µg/m³ PM2.5 (unhealthy), about 10.9× the cleanest month (October, 11 µg/m³).

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).

Location & terrain

Where is Tamu?

Tamu sits at 24.2°N, 94.3°E, 178 m above sea level, in Myanmar. The nearest listed city is Mawlaik, 65 km away.

Topography around Tamu

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Tamu.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Tamu has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 148 m around an average of 181 m above sea level; within 16 km, large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 947 m; within 80 km, extreme vari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 2,543 m.

The land around Tamu is covered by trees (42%) and cropland (42%) within 3 km, trees (83%) within 16 km, and trees (82%) within 80 km.
